Abstract

We demonstrate a new strain sensing method by time-of-flight detection with femtosecond-laser pulses. Strain resolution of 18 pε/Hz1/2 at 1-Hz and 1.9 pε/Hz1/2 at 3-kHz is demonstrated with large dynamic range of >159 dB at 3-kHz.
